81-Year-Old Man Dies, Wife Hospitalized Following Maple Shade House Fire

Follow CBSPHILLY Facebook  | Twitter

MAPLE SHADE, N.J. (CBS) -- Investigators are looking for the cause of a deadly fire in Burlington County. The fire happened at a home on the 200 block of Bailey Avenue in Maple Shade.

Crews responded to the scene around 9:30 a.m. on Tuesday.

Police say the homeowner -- identified as 81-year-old William Hewlett -- was pronounced dead at the scene.

His wife, 79-year-old Davene Hewlett, was taken to the hospital.

There is no word on her condition.
